Output ebc604e6ae504234bee1a30007c61b8cc5af1c0cd850c4733615b437f716635d:28

value
156389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0abba442c464a48ba9629c5834c7697702c8fe5 OP_EQUAL
address
3LiNCHdQ4eek17M7za18hQT56eUEnZ6ECM
transaction
ebc604e6ae504234bee1a30007c61b8cc5af1c0cd850c4733615b437f716635d
spent
true